About me
Eric Franchi is a General Partner at Aperiam, where he invests in marketing and ad tech companies. A proud Penn State alumnus, Eric is a serial entrepreneur and investor who has been on both sides of the table - building, scaling, and exiting companies, and now backing the next generation of founders.
Eric co-founded Undertone, a digital advertising platform that he grew and successfully sold for $180 million. Since transitioning to venture capital, he has invested in over 70 startups, with notable exits including Sincera (acquired by The Trade Desk), Audigent (acquired by Experian), and tvScientific (acquired by Pinterest). His portfolio spans innovative companies transforming how brands connect with consumers in the digital age.
Throughout his career, he has remained committed to helping entrepreneurs navigate the challenging journey from idea to exit, bringing a founder-first perspective to his work as an investor.
Eric is passionate about giving back to the entrepreneurial community as co-host of the Marketecture Podcast, where he interviews leading founders and investors in advertising technology.
